Recently we proposed to use optoacoustic therapy/Nano-Pulse Laser Therapy-NPLT and tested it in rats with traumatic brain injury (TBI). In this study we used an optoacoustic system operating at 808 nm and demonstrated that NPLT prevented TBI-induced upregulation of specific microRNAs (miRNAs) in NSC and significantly decreased TBI-induced impaired maturation and abnormal migration of neural progenitors. Moreover, NPLT-treated injured rats performed significantly better in hippocampus-dependent cognitive tests than did sham rats. Our results strongly suggest that NPLT has the potential to be an effective tool for the treatment of TBI-induced cognitive dysfunction and dysregulation of neurogenesis.
